Thursday Hamas noted that a ceasefire agreement has been reached in Gaza and continues to release Israeli hostages, as it is set.

The statement appeared on the threat issued by the Palestinian armed group of this week to stop the freedom of hostages “until further notice.” Israel in response threatened to resume war If the next group of hostages has not been released as scheduled for Saturday.

Hamas justified the threatening suspension, accusing Israel not fulfilling the ceasefire agreement, including non-compliance with humanitarian aid, particularly Gaza.

On Thursday, Hamas said that after negotiations with the mediators, it received assurances that they would remove the “barriers to the transaction.”

“Accordingly, Hamas confirms its ongoing position according to the implementation of the agreement, including the exchange of timings,” the group said.
